About The Book

<p><strong style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)><em>A portion of the proceeds from every purchase of the book will be donated to Bowel Cancer UK (reg. Charity no: 1071038).</em></strong></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>David also known as Dar was a 47-year-old male cancer patient who thought he had a bothersome tummy ache. That tummy ache turned out to be colorectal cancer. This book documents his journey from feeling poorly to going to the GP and ultimately learning that he has descending colon cancer.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>And all the SH!T that brings with it.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>David started writing diary entries as a form of journalling. At the time he was awaiting his diagnosis and initially it served as a simple yet powerful tool to help him navigate his overwhelming emotions. Putting his thoughts on paper became a sanctuary where he could express his fears and hopes freely supporting his mental health during a time when he felt completely out of control.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>As David progressed through his experiences he reflected on how the intimate journalling practice profoundly impacted his well-being. It helped him articulate feelings he had previously struggled to express fostering a crucial connection to himself during that tumultuous period.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>Now he shares these diaries with you dear reader in the hope that it provides support and perspective to those facing similar challenges or those supporting someone who is.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>This book is a resource for everyone - whether you are facing cancer or supporting a loved one on their journey. We sincerely hope that within these pages you will find insights comfort and understanding about this complex disease and its often overwhelming impact on our lives.</span></p><p></p><p><span style=color: rgba(0 0 0 1)>Each shared story and lesson learned can be a beacon of hope and support during an incredibly challenging time.</span></p>
